All sectors with LULUCF — Emissions (CO2eq) from CH4 in Kazakhstan
Kazakhstan: All sectors with LULUCF — Emissions (CO2eq) from CH4 was 48,219 kt in 2023. ▲ Rising
All sectors with LULUCF — Emissions (CO2eq) from CH4 in Kazakhstan, 1992–2023
Source: Food and Agriculture Organization of the United Nations. Measured in kt.
Analysis
Kazakhstan recorded 48,219 kt for all sectors with lulucf — emissions (co2eq) from ch4 in 2023.
Compared with earlier readings it is down 1.2% on the previous year and down 0.3% over ten years.
Over the whole period, all sectors with lulucf — emissions (co2eq) from ch4 in Kazakhstan peaked at 64,989 kt in 1992 and was at its lowest, 28,538 kt, in 1999.
Kazakhstan ranks 34th of 222 countries on this measure, in the top quarter.
The long-run direction has been consistently rising across the 32 years of available data.

About this data
The FAOSTAT domain on Emissions Totals summarizes the greenhouse gas (GHG) emissions disseminated in the FAOSTAT Climate Change domains of emissions from agrifood systems. Data are computed following the Tier 1 methods of the Intergovernmental Panel on Climate Change (IPCC) Guidelines for National greenhouse gas (GHG) Inventories (IPCC, 1996; 1997; 2000; 2002; 2006; 2014). Emissions from other economic sectors as defined by the IPCC are also disseminated in the domain for completeness.
